On 2/18/2017 11:27 PM, Pablo Rodriguez wrote:
> Dear list,
>
> I have the following sample:
>
> \setuppapersize[A8, landscape]
> \starttext
> \dorecurse{10}{
> \startpagemakeup[align=center]
> This is invoice number \recurselevel.
>
> Customer name from CSV file.
>
> Other data from the same CSV file.
> \stoppagemakeup}
> \stoptext
>
> How can I get new PDF documents with a one invoice per document instead
> of new page breaks?
>
> I need PDF documents with only one invoice (but with the correct number)
> and also a single PDF document with all invoices.
>
> Of course, my real documents are more complex. What I need is a file
> breaking command. Appending -1, -2, -3... -n to the PDF file name would
> be fine for me.
>
> How could I achieve this in the ConTeXt compilation?
>
> Many thanks for your help,
just make one invoice where you pass the variable data on the command
line and then make a small lua script that loops and processes each variant
